Sorry to report....
I received an email from a club representative that our annual "Day in the Park" has been cancelled.
The email stated that our regular meetings and the show were cancelled. With the limited explanation, I assumed that it was all because of the restrictions on place because of the virus. I was pissed because the show is almost 2 1/2 months away. The date of the show was June 26th.
A follow up email went out to further explain that the main reason for the cancellation was that the School district that governs the reservations of the park GAVE AWAY the June 26th date out from under us, We used to reserve the date via email or phone calls but they have implemented a new policy where an applicant needs to fill out a 27 page document and obtain a permit to sell food. The park also now wants to base their usage fees based on attendance numbers of spectators, a number that is almost impossible to determine.
In short, we were mistreated and manipulated as a club.
Our club officers are considering a show later in the year, maybe August or September. I will surely notify this forum if/when a date is chosen.
